MADDOX, Justice.

These appeals involve the interpretation of a special legislative act regarding the pay scale of specified state employees and center around a dispute between the State Personnel Board and State Personnel Director, and two state employees who claimed they were eligible to receive a pay raise under the provisions of the act. The Board and the Director appealed.
